Understanding Grains
Grains are the seeds of certain plants, typically cereals, and are a primary source of energy and nutrients for humans and animals alike. They belong to the grass family and include well-known types like wheat, rice, barley, oats, and rye. Grains can be classified into two main categories: whole grains and refined grains. Whole grains include the bran, germ, and endosperm of the grain, providing fiber, vitamins, minerals, and antioxidants. Refined grains, on the other hand, have been processed to remove the bran and germ, leaving primarily the starchy endosperm. This process extends shelf life but significantly reduces nutritional value.
The classification of grains is based on their botanical characteristics, uses, and nutritional content. Some grains, like quinoa and amaranth, are pseudo-cereals, belonging to different plant families but used similarly to true cereals. Grains can be further categorized based on their size, shape, color, and the part of the plant from which they are derived.

What is Flour?
Flour is a powder made by grinding raw grains, roots, or other plant materials. It is most commonly made from wheat, but other grains like rye, barley, and oats can also be used. The process of making flour involves crushing, grinding, or pulverizing the grains into a fine powder. The type of grain, the degree of grinding, and the inclusion or exclusion of certain parts of the grain can significantly affect the flour’s nutritional content and baking properties.
The Processing of Flour
The processing of flour can vary greatly, from traditional stone grinding to modern high-speed steel roller mills. The choice of processing method affects the flour’s texture, flavor, and nutritional content. For example, stone-ground flour tends to be coarser and retain more of the grain’s nutrients compared to steel-roller-milled flour, which is finer and may have lower nutritional value due to the removal of bran and germ during the process.

Is Flour Considered a Grain?
Considering the definitions and processes described, flour is derived from grains but is not considered a grain in its pure form. Grains are whole seeds, while flour is a processed product of those seeds. However, flour can be made from grains and retains many of the characteristics and nutritional benefits of the original grain, especially if it is a whole grain flour.

Culinary and Cultural Significance of Flour
The cultural and culinary significance of flour varies globally, reflecting local grain availability, traditional practices, and dietary preferences. For example, in Italian cuisine, “00” flour is prized for making pasta and pizza dough, while in Indian cuisine, atta flour (whole wheat flour) is used to make chapatis and other flatbreads. The choice of flour can significantly impact the taste, texture, and authenticity of dishes.

What is flour and how is it made?
Flour is a powdered substance that is derived from grinding grains, seeds, or roots. The most common type of flour is wheat flour, which is made from wheat grains. The process of making flour involves several steps, including harvesting, threshing, milling, and refining. Harvesting involves collecting the wheat grains from the fields, while threshing involves separating the grains from the chaff and other debris. Milling involves grinding the grains into a fine powder, and refining involves removing any impurities or bran from the flour.
The type of flour produced depends on the type of grain used, as well as the level of refinement. For example, whole wheat flour is made from the entire wheat grain, including the bran, germ, and endosperm, while all-purpose flour is made from only the endosperm. Other types of flour, such as bread flour and cake flour, are made from wheat grains that have been milled and refined to produce a specific texture and consistency. Is flour considered a grain?
The question of whether flour is a grain is a matter of debate. From a technical standpoint, flour is a product that is derived from grains, but it is not a whole grain in and of itself. Whole grains are defined as grains that include the bran, germ, and endosperm, while flour is often refined to remove some or all of these components. However, flour can still be considered a grain product, as it is made from grains and retains many of the same nutritional properties.
The US Department of Agriculture (USDA) defines whole grains as foods that contain all three parts of the grain, including the bran, germ, and endosperm. According to this definition, whole wheat flour that includes the bran, germ, and endosperm can be considered a whole grain, while refined flour that only includes the endosperm may not. However, even refined flour can still be considered a grain product, as it is made from grains and can provide important nutrients such as fiber, iron, and B vitamins.
What are the different types of flour?
There are many different types of flour, each with its own unique characteristics and uses. Wheat flour is the most common type of flour, but other types of flour can be made from grains such as rye, barley, and oats. Non-wheat flours, such as almond flour and coconut flour, can also be used as alternatives to traditional wheat flour. Additionally, there are different types of wheat flour, such as bread flour, cake flour, and pastry flour, each of which has a specific protein content and texture.
The type of flour used can affect the final product, whether it is bread, cake, or pastry. For example, bread flour has a high protein content, which makes it ideal for producing bread with a chewy texture. Cake flour, on the other hand, has a low protein content, which makes it ideal for producing cakes with a tender texture. How is flour used in cooking and baking?
Flour is a versatile ingredient that can be used in a wide range of cooking and baking applications. It is a key ingredient in bread, cakes, pastries, and many other baked goods, and can also be used as a thickening agent in sauces and soups. The type of flour used can affect the final product, with different types of flour producing different textures and flavors. For example, all-purpose flour is a versatile flour that can be used for a wide range of applications, while bread flour is ideal for producing bread with a chewy texture.
In addition to its use in baking, flour can also be used in cooking as a coating for fried foods, or as a thickening agent in sauces and gravies. For example, a light dusting of flour can help to prevent food from sticking to the pan, while a roux made with flour and fat can be used to thicken sauces and soups. What are the potential allergens and intolerances associated with flour?
Flour can be a common allergen or intolerance, particularly for individuals with celiac disease or gluten intolerance. Wheat flour, in particular, contains a protein called gluten, which can cause an immune reaction in some individuals. Other types of flour, such as soy flour or nut flours, can also be allergens for some individuals. Additionally, flour can be contaminated with other allergens, such as dairy or eggs, during the manufacturing process.
Understanding the potential allergens and intolerances associated with flour can help to ensure that individuals with dietary restrictions can consume flour safely. For example, individuals with celiac disease or gluten intolerance can use gluten-free flours, such as rice flour or corn flour, as a substitute for wheat flour. Additionally, individuals with other dietary restrictions, such as nut allergies or soy allergies, can choose flours that are free from these ingredients.
